Qualities of Yorkshire Terrier Puppies
Yorkshire Terriers are small, toy-sized dogs with an unique appearance and personality. Here's a quick summary of their essential attributes:
FeatureDescriptionSizeSmall breed, usually weighing 4 to 7 pounds and standing 7 to 8 inches high.CoatLong, silky, and straight hair which needs routine grooming.PersonalityEnergetic, playful, vibrant, and confident.Life expectancyUsually, 12 to 15 years, though some can live longer with appropriate care.Common ColorsBlue and tan are the most common colors, although variations exist.TrainabilityIntelligent and excited to please, making them reasonably easy to train.
These qualities make Yorkshire Terriers not only aesthetically pleasing but likewise lovely companions.
Taking care of a Yorkshire Terrier Puppy
Caring for a Yorkshire Terrier puppy involves attention to their diet plan, grooming, socialization, and health. Below are some essential care tips:
Diet
Supplying a well balanced diet plan is essential for the growth and advancement of a Yorkshire Terrier puppy. Here's a standard to guarantee they get the nutrition they require:
Age of PuppyAdvised Food TypeFeeding Frequency8 weeks to 3 monthsTop quality puppy food (dry or damp)4 meals daily3 months to 6 monthsTop quality puppy food3 meals daily6 months to 1 yearTransition to adult food (if suitable)2 meals each day
Note: Always seek advice from with your veterinarian for specific recommendations based on your puppy's individual needs.
Grooming
Yorkshire Terriers need regular grooming due to their long, silky coats. Here's a grooming checklist:
Brushing: Daily brushing is recommended to prevent matting and tangling.Bathing: Bathe your Yorkie every 3-4 weeks using a dog-specific shampoo.Cutting: Regular trims around the eyes, ears, and paws help keep tidiness.Nail Care: Trim the nails every 2-3 weeks to avoid overgrowth and discomfort.Oral Care: Brush your puppy's teeth regularly to maintain oral hygiene.Socialization and Training

Yorkshire Terriers are usually healthy, however they are prone to certain health problems. Here are some common health concerns and preventative procedures:
Health ConcernDescriptionPreventative MeasuresLegg-Calvé-Perthes DiseaseA hip joint deformity that can cause limping and discomfort.Regular veterinarian check-ups; prevent weight problems.Patellar LuxationDislocation of the kneecap, typical in little types.Routine exercise; keep a healthy weight.Dental ProblemsLittle mouths can result in congested teeth, resulting in oral issues.Routine oral check-ups and brushing.HypoglycemiaLow blood sugar can take place, specifically in young puppies.Routine feeding and correct nutrition.
Routine veterinary visits are essential for vaccination, parasite control, and general health monitoring.
